1. secretly; stealthily; on the sly
Describes doing something quietly and secretly so as not to be noticed by others. Often implies a deliberate attempt to avoid detection.
I slipped out of the room quietly.
He was reading the letter secretly.
I ate snacks on the sly so my parents wouldn't find out.

こっそり describes doing something secretly or stealthily, deliberately trying not to be noticed. The tone is relatively mild — it can describe innocent secrecy, not just wrongdoing.
